I just did two upgrades. One works, one doesn't. The one that doesn't won't allow posts unless I turn spam-x off. This version is very different from the last version. The only thing I can do is enable or disable it. The error page seems to indicate that alot of the old stuff is still in the db? This is what I get:

An error has occurred:
2 - preg_match(): Compilation failed: nothing to repeat at offset 0 @ /home/ginny/plugins/spamx/BlackList.Examine.class.php line 72

From the spamx index.php page in the admin directory:

// Only let admin users access this page
if (!SEC_hasRights ('spamx.admin'Wink) {


If I remove the ! I can login and use the page. So, I would have to think that I am not passing the correct value. Since the DB is the only hold over, I would have to think that the problem is in there some where. I have poked around using a gui interface, but I can't find anything that sticks out when comparing the working install to the non working install. Any clues on where to look in the DB?

You seem to have lost the 'spamx.admin' permission. Check that your user account is still a member of the 'spamx Admin' group and that that group still contains that permission.

Edit the 'spamx Admin' group. Make sure it has the 'spamx.admin' entry checked (under 'Rights'Wink.
